Commercial ro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of system and installing a new roofing structure on commercial properties.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ing damaged or outdated materials, and installing a new membrane or roofing system suitable for the building’s needs. The service ensures that the new roof is properly sealed and secured to provide long-term protection against weather elements, leaks, and structural damage. Professionals specializing in commercial roof replacement have the expertise to handle various roofing materials and complex building layouts, ensuring the replacement is durable and compliant with local building codes.
One of the primary issues addressed through commercial roof replacement is persistent or severe roof damage that cannot be effectively repaired through patching or minor fixes. Over time, exposure to weather conditions, UV rays, and general wear can deteriorate roofing materials, leading to leaks, reduced energy efficiency, and potential structural risks. Replacement services help eliminate these problems by installing a new, resilient roof system that enhances the building’s overall integrity. This process also allows property owners to upgrade to more modern, energy-efficient materials, potentially reducing ongoing maintenance costs and improving the building’s performance.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Southwick,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Commercial roof replacement costs typically vary between $5,000 and $25,000 depending on the building size and roofing materials used. For example, a small commercial building in Southwick, MA, might see expenses closer to $8,000, while larger facilities could reach $20,000 or more.
Material Factors - The choice of roofing materials significantly influences the overall cost, with options like asphalt shingles costing less and metal or membrane systems being more expensive. Material costs can range from approximately $3 to $10 per square foot, impacting total project expenses accordingly.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for commercial roof replacement typically account for 50% to 70% of the total project budget. In Southwick, MA, labor charges may be around $2 to $5 per square foot, depending on the complexity of the installation and contractor rates.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as roof tear-off, disposal, permits, and minor repairs can add several thousand dollars to the project. These costs vary widely but should be considered when estimating overall expenses for commercial roof replacements in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
Commercial Roof Replacement projects involve upgrading or replacing existing roofing systems on commercial buildings to ensure durability and performance. Local service providers can assess the condition of current roofs and recommend suitable replacement options.
Flat Roof Replacement services focus on replacing flat roofing systems commonly used on warehouses, retail stores, and office buildings, providing long-lasting solutions tailored to commercial needs.
Industrial Roof Replacement projects address the specific requirements of industrial facilities, offering specialized roofing options that support heavy equipment and large-scale operations.
Built-Up Roof Replacement services involve removing and installing traditional built-up roofing systems, suitable for buildings requiring proven, reliable waterproofing solutions.
Metal Roof Replacement projects include replacing aging or damaged metal roofs with modern, durable metal roofing options designed for commercial applications.
Single-Ply Roof Replacement services provide installation of single-ply membranes, offering flexible and energy-efficient roofing solutions for commercial structures.
